Proper Hand Hygiene Techniques: A Vital Element of Child Care Safety
When it concerns guarding kids's wellness in childcare environments, correct hand health methods are non-negotiable. It's not nearly cleaning hands; it has to do with instilling healthy and balanced routines that can significantly lower the spread of infections. According to health specialists, effective handwashing can reduce the threat of respiratory system ailments by around 20% and gastrointestinal conditions by about 50%.
Understanding the Importance of Hand Hygiene
Hand hygiene plays an essential function in infection prevention. Kids are especially at risk to infections because of their creating body immune systems and propensities to explore their surroundings with restricted recognition of bacteria. As a result, training kids proper hand hygiene methods establishes the foundation for long-lasting healthy habits.
Key Elements of Effective Hand Hygiene
To make certain efficient hand hygiene, a number of elements should be resolved:
- Soap and Water: One of the most efficient method for cleaning hands. Hand Sanitizers: Beneficial when soap and water are inaccessible yet ought to contain a minimum of 60% alcohol. Technique: Correct technique involves scrubbing all surfaces of the hands for a minimum of 20 seconds.
